什么是Shadowsocks?
Shadowsocks是一种流行的代理工具,主要用于科学上网。它通过加密的隧道来保护用户的网络通信,帮助用户绕过网络限制。Shadowsocks最初是为了解决网络审查问题而开发的,它支持多种平台,包括Windows、macOS、Linux和移动设备。
什么是ROS(Router Operating System)?
Router Operating System(ROS)是由* MikroTik*公司开发的路由器操作系统。它不仅用于路由器的基础操作,还可以实现高级网络功能,包括VPN、QoS等。许多用户在路由器上配置Shadowsocks来实现网络的加速和安全。
为什么选择在ROS上使用Shadowsocks?
在ROS上使用Shadowsocks具有以下优点:
- 稳定性:路由器通常比个人电脑更稳定,尤其是在长时间运行时。
- 流量控制:可以方便地管理网络流量,提高整体网络性能。
- 全局覆盖:所有通过路由器的设备都能享受到Shadowsocks的服务,无需单独在每个设备上安装。
如何在ROS上安装Shadowsocks?
在ROS上安装Shadowsocks的步骤如下:
1. 准备工作
- 确保你的MikroTik路由器运行的是支持的ROS版本。
- 获取Shadowsocks的配置文件,包括服务器地址、端口、密码等信息。
2. 访问RouterOS界面
- 使用Winbox或通过浏览器登录到你的MikroTik路由器的管理界面。
3. 添加Shadowsocks服务器
- 在“IP”菜单下选择“Shadowsocks”选项。
- 点击“Add”按钮,输入从Shadowsocks服务提供商获取的配置参数。
4. 配置防火墙
- 确保你的防火墙规则允许Shadowsocks的流量。
- 在“IP” -> “Firewall”中检查并添加必要的规则。
5. 配置路由规则
- 为确保流量通过Shadowsocks,创建相应的路由规则。
- 在“IP” -> “Routes”中添加新的路由,指向Shadowsocks的出口。
6. 测试连接
- 完成设置后,使用Ping命令或访问被墙的网站测试连接是否成功。
Shadowsocks常见配置参数说明
在配置Shadowsocks时,有一些参数需要用户注意:
- Server:代理服务器的IP地址或域名。
- Port:连接的端口,通常是8381、1080等。
- Password:用来加密流量的密码,建议使用复杂的字符组合。
- Method:加密方法,如AES-256-GCM、ChaCha20等,越复杂越安全。
Shadowsocks常见问题解答
Q1:如何确保Shadowsocks的安全性?
确保Shadowsocks安全性的关键在于选择安全的加密方法,使用复杂的密码,并定期更新密码。还要确保你的ROS系统及时更新,以避免安全漏洞。
Q2:Shadowsocks的速度怎么样?
Shadowsocks的速度取决于多种因素,包括服务器的地理位置、网络延迟以及本地网络条件。通常情况下,使用高质量的Shadowsocks服务可以获得较快的速度。
Q3:如果Shadowsocks无法连接,应该怎么办?
如果Shadowsocks无法连接,请检查以下内容:
- 服务器地址和端口是否输入正确。
- 防火墙是否允许Shadowsocks的流量。
- 网络连接是否正常。
Q4:可以在ROS上使用多个Shadowsocks服务器吗?
是的,你可以在ROS上添加多个Shadowsocks服务器,并通过路由规则灵活切换使用。
Q5:Shadowsocks与VPN的区别是什么?
虽然两者都是用于保护用户的网络隐私,但Shadowsocks相对来说更轻量,适合绕过网络审查,而VPN则提供更全面的隐私保护。
总结
在ROS上使用Shadowsocks是提升网络安全和速度的有效方法。通过以上的步骤和提示,用户可以轻松地在自己的MikroTik路由器上配置和使用Shadowsocks。确保保持配置的更新,并定期检查连接状态,以确保网络的顺畅与安全。